Description
The bronze in the statue to Jefferson Davis is corroded and is oxidizing. So are the statues to Matthew Fontaine Maury and J.E.B. Stuart on Monument Avenue. They are all made of bronze and are under the care of the City of Richmond Department of Parks, Recreation and Community Facilities. They need treatment and repair. Maintenance and hot wax treatments should ideally be done every 12 months.
